Returns a ConstSet containing the values after an operation has been
applied to each "key" and value in the current Set
public function mapWithKey<Tu as arraykey>(
(function(arraykey, Tv): Tu) $fn,
): ConstSet<Tu>;
Since sets don't have keys, the callback uses the values as the keys as well.
Every value in the current ConstSet is affected by a call to
mapWithKey(), unlike filterWithKey() where only values that meet a
certain criteria are affected.
(function(arraykey, Tv): Tu) $fn - The callback containing the operation to apply to the
current ConstSet "keys" and values.ConstSet<Tu> - a ConstSet containing the values after a user-specified
operation on the current ConstSet's values is applied.
